    If I understand the problem, you changed the master password on your iPhone, and that new master password is not accepted by 1Password on your Mac. Is that correct? If so, have you tried unlocking 1Password on your Mac with your old master password?

    After changing the master password from your iPhone, you'll need to follow these steps to start using the new master password on your Mac:

    • Unlock 1Password on your Mac device with the old master password.
    • Allow Dropbox sync to complete.
    • Once the sync is complete, lock 1Password for Mac.
    • Try to unlock 1Password with the new master password.
